04-06-08Time Warner Inc. announced today the consolidation of its filmed entertainment businesses, Warner Bros. Entertainment and New Line Cinema. As part of the consolidation, New Line will be operated as a unit of Warner Bros. New Line will maintain separate development, production, marketing, distribution and business affairs operations, but will closely integrate and coordinate those functions with Warner Bros.

10-12-07Carla Gugino will play the female lead opposite titans Robert DeNiro and Al Pacino in the drama Righteous Kill, according to published reports. The long-awaited extending pairing of Pacino and DeNiro features the Oscar winners as New York cops on the trail of a serial killer. Gugino will play a crime scene investigator who becomes a love interest for DeNiro's character.
